Product Details

Our greeting cards are 5" x 7" in size and are produced on digital offset printers using 100 lb. paper stock. Each card is coated with a UV protectant on the outside surface which produces a semi-gloss finish. The inside of each card has a matte white finish and can be customized with your own message up to 500 characters in length. Each card comes with a white envelope for mailing or gift giving.

About Paul Riedinger

Paul Riedinger

I've always used photography as a creative outlet and a good excuse to "go somewhere". I purchased my first 35mm camera, a Pentax K1000, with paper route money and it served me well for almost 25 years. As far back as I can remember, I've always seemed to prefer capturing images of the amazing landscapes around us. Whether it's a day trip to the Grand Canyon or a week on the Pacific Coast, the challenge of capturing a "wow" moment is as invigorating as sinking a birdie putt (and probably a far more common occurrence.... lol). I like to think I have developed a unique style of photography driven by a love of nature and a desire to create not just images, but lasting memories.
